When Uthman had finished his ablution, he said, "By Allah, I am going to tell you a hadith. By Allah, were it not for a verse in the Book of Allah, I would never have told it to you. I heard the Messenger of Allah ﷺ say, 'No man performs his ablution, doing it well, and then prays, without being forgiven whatever came between that prayer and the one that follows it.'"Urwa said the verse he meant was "Indeed, those who conceal what We have revealed of clear proofs and guidance" through the words "and so do those who curse" [Baqarah 2:159].
فلما توضأ عثمان، قال: والله لأحدثنكم حديثا، والله لولا آية في كتاب الله ما حدثتكموه، إني سمعت رسول الله ﷺ يقول: لا يتوضأ رجل، فيحسن وضوءه، ثم يصلي الصلاة، إلا غفر له ما بينه وبين الصلاة التي تليها. قال عروة الآية: {إن الذين يكتمون ما أنزلنا من البينت والهدى} إلى قوله: {اللاعنون} [ سورة البقرة: ١٥٩].
Bukhari narrated it in wudu (160), and Muslim in Purification (227: 6), both of them through Ibrahim bin Saad, from Salih bin Kaysan, from Ibn Shihab Zuhri, from Urwa, from Humran, the freed slave of Uthman bin Affan, who said, and he related it.
